.m-blok{ background:#2d9c9d; width:1200px; height:143px; margin:18px auto; clear:both; display:flex;}
.m-blok a{ display:block; width:400px; float:left; padding:30px; background: url(../icon/ix01-bg.png) no-repeat; box-sizing:border-box; flex:1;}
.m-blok a img{ width:83px; height:83px; float:left;}
.m-blok a p{ width:232px; height:83px;float:right;}
.m-blok a p b{ font-size:18px; color:#fff; display:block; margin-bottom:10px;}
.m-blok a p span{color:#fff;}
.m-blok .m2{ border-left:1px solid #208283;border-right:1px solid #208283;background: url(../icon/ix02-bg.png) no-repeat;}
.m-blok .m3{background: url(../icon/ix03-bg.png) no-repeat;}

.m-blok2{ width:1200px; margin:18px auto; clear:both; overflow:hidden;}
.m-video{ float:left;}
.m-qdjs{float:right;width:744px;}
.m-qdjs h2{ color: #fd0e0e; height: 38px; margin-bottom: 18px; overflow: hidden;}
.m-qdjs h2 span{ color:#6ab92c; border-right:2px solid #6ab92c; padding-right:18px; margin-right:18px;}
.m-qdjs .ixnr{ padding:30px; border:1px solid #6ab92c; height:156px; overflow:hidden;}
.m-qdjs .ixnr p{height:156px; overflow:hidden;}
.m-qdjs .m-kh{ margin-top:18px;}
.m-qdjs .m-kh a{ background:#6ab92c; border-radius:5px; padding:10px 18px; color:#faf705; text-align:center; display:block; float:left; width:200px;}
.m-qdjs .m-kh a b{ display:block;}
.m-qdjs .m-kh .m2{ margin-left:18px; margin-right:18px;}

.m-ixtt{ background:#6ab92c; width:1200px; height:38px; margin:18px auto;}
.m-ixtt span,.m-ixtt a{ color:#fff; line-height:38px;}
.m-ixtt span{ padding-left:18px;}
.m-ixtt a{ float:right; padding-right:18px; text-decoration:underline;}

.czjb .rht_wrap{ width: 1200px; float: none; margin: auto;}
.czjb .rht_wrap .m-new .m-list{ margin-left:-9px;} 
.czjb .rht_wrap .m-new .m-list li{ border-bottom:none;width: 232px; height: 212px;padding: 0; margin-left: 9px; margin-top: 9px; float: left;border-top-left-radius: 5px; border-top-right-radius: 5px; position:relative;} 
.czjb .rht_wrap .m-new .m-list li .m-tit { width: 232px; height: 176px; } 
.czjb .rht_wrap .m-new .m-list li .m-tit img { width: 232px; height: 176px; } 
.czjb .rht_wrap .m-new .m-list li .m-txt { width: 264px; height: 36px; } 
.czjb .rht_wrap .m-new .m-list li .m-txt .ifo a.u-tt { line-height: 36px;height: 36px; text-align:center; font-size:14px; font-weight:normal;}

.m-block3{ width: 1200px; float: none; margin: auto; overflow:hidden;}
.m-block3 .m-tem{ float:left;width:862px;}
.m-block3 .m-tem .m-ixtt{ background:#6ab92c; width:862px; height:38px; margin:18px auto;}
.m-block3 .rht_wrap{ width: 862px; float: none; margin: auto;}
.m-block3 .rht_wrap .m-new .m-list{ margin-left:-18px;margin-top:-18px;} 
.m-block3 .rht_wrap .m-new .m-list li{ border-bottom:none;width: 202px; height: 269px;padding: 0; margin-left: 18px; margin-top: 18px; float: left;border-top-left-radius: 5px; border-top-right-radius: 5px; position:relative;} 
.m-block3 .rht_wrap .m-new .m-list li .m-tit { width: 202px; height: 269px; } 
.m-block3 .rht_wrap .m-new .m-list li .m-tit img { width: 202px; height: 269px; } 
.m-block3 .rht_wrap .m-new .m-list li .m-txt { width: 202px; height: 43px; position:absolute; left:0; right:0; bottom:0; } 
.m-block3 .rht_wrap .m-new .m-list li .m-txt i{ display:block;width: 202px; height: 43px; background:rgba(157,35,45,0.8); position:absolute; left:0; right:0; bottom:0; z-index:1;} 
.m-block3 .rht_wrap .m-new .m-list li .m-txt .ifo{ display:block; position:absolute; top:0; left:10px; right:10px; bottom:10px; z-index:2; } 
.m-block3 .rht_wrap .m-new .m-list li .m-txt .ifo a.u-tt { line-height: 36px;height: 36px; text-align:center; color:#fff; } 
.m-block3 .rht_wrap .m-new .m-list li .m-txt .ifo p.u-txt{ color:#fff;line-height: 22px;height: 66px; overflow:hidden; display:none;}
.m-block3 .m-tea{float:right;width:320px;}
.m-block3 .m-tea .m-ixtt{ background:#6ab92c; width:320px; height:38px; margin:18px auto;}
.m-block3 .m-tea ul{border:1px solid #6ab92c;}
.m-block3 .m-tea ul li{ border-bottom:1px dashed #aeadad; height:42px; line-height:42px; overflow:hidden;}
.m-block3 .m-tea ul li a{padding: 0 10px; display: block;}
.m-block3 .m-tea ul span ,.m-block3 .m-tea ul i{ color:#0c0c0c;} 
.m-block3 .m-tea ul span{ float:left;}
.m-block3 .m-tea ul i{ float:right; font-style:normal;} 

.m-ixan{ width: 1200px; height:130px; margin:18px auto; overflow:hidden;}
.m-ixan img{width: 1200px; height:130px;}

.m-blok4{ width: 1200px; height:272px; margin:36px auto; overflow:hidden;}
.m-blok4 li{ width:203px; float:left; margin-left: 76px;}
.m-blok4 li img{ width:203px; height:234px;}
.m-blok4 li span{ width:160px; height:38px; line-height:38px; text-align:center; background:#2d9c9d; color:#fff; display:block; margin:auto; border-radius:5px;}


.ixcase{ overflow:hidden;width: 1200px; margin: 18px auto;}
.ixcase .rht_wrap{ width: 1200px; float: none; margin: auto;}
.ixcase .rht_wrap .m-new .m-list{ margin-left:-18px;}
.ixcase .rht_wrap .m-new .m-list li{ border-bottom:none;width: 225px; height: 275px;padding: 0; margin-left: 18px; float: left;border-top-left-radius: 5px; border-top-right-radius: 5px; position:relative;}
.ixcase .rht_wrap .m-new .m-list li .m-tit { width: 225px; height: 187px;  }
.ixcase .rht_wrap .m-new .m-list li .m-tit img { width: 225px; height: 187px; }
.ixcase .rht_wrap .m-new .m-list li .m-txt { width: 225px; height: 36px; }
.ixcase .rht_wrap .m-new .m-list li .m-txt .ifo{height: 66px; overflow:hidden; background:#fff; border:1px solid #6ab92c; padding:10px;}
.ixcase .rht_wrap .m-new .m-list li .m-txt .ifo p.u-txt{ line-height: 22px;height: 66px; overflow:hidden; }



.m-blok5{ width: 1200px; height:245px; margin:36px auto; overflow:hidden; position:relative;}
.m-blok5 .ggtp{ position:absolute; top:0; right:0; bottom:0; left:0; z-index:1;}
.m-blok5 .ggtp img{width: 1200px; height:245px;}
.m-blok5 .lnbm{ width:390px; height:198px; position:absolute; top:36px; right:72px; bottom:36px; z-index:3; border-radius:3px;}
.m-blok5 .lnbm h4{ color:#fff;}
.m-blok5 .lnbm b{font-weight:normal;float: left;color: #fff;}
.m-blok5 .lnbm span{ display:block;}
.m-blok5 .lnbm span .txtwz{background:#fff; border:1px solid #fff; height:20px; border-radius:3px; padding:2px 5px;width: 114px;}
.m-blok5 .lnbm span .txtbz{background:#fff; border:1px solid #fff; border-radius:3px; padding:2px 5px; width:270px;}
.m-blok5 .lnbm .tbntj{background: #ff0000; color: #fff; border-radius: 2px; position: absolute; top: 94px; right: 18px; width: 80px; border: none; height: 25px; font-size:12px;}
.m-blok5 .bmbg{width:390px; height:198px; position:absolute; top:36px; right:72px; bottom:36px; z-index:2; background:rgba(191,191,191,0.48);border-radius:3px;}


.m-blok6{ width: 1200px; margin:36px auto; overflow:hidden;}
.m-blok6 .m-tea{float:left;width:376px;}
.m-blok6 .m-tea .m-ixtt{ background:#6ab92c; width:376px; height:38px; margin:18px auto auto auto;}
.m-blok6 .m-tea ul{border:1px solid #6ab92c;}
.m-blok6 .m-tea ul li{ border-bottom:1px dashed #aeadad; height:42px; line-height:42px; overflow:hidden;}
.m-blok6 .m-tea ul li a{padding: 0 10px; display: block;}
.m-blok6 .m-tea ul span ,.m-block3 .m-tea ul i{ color:#0c0c0c;} 
.m-blok6 .m-tea ul span{ float:left;}
.m-blok6 .m-tea ul i{ float:right; font-style:normal;color:#0c0c0c;} 
.m-blok6 .m-tea2{ margin:0 36px;}